agarwood oud oil

 

Also known as oud oil and aloeswood oil, agarwood oil is truly unique. It’s made from the heartwood of an agarwood tree, which can be found around India and Southeast Asia. When it becomes infected, agarwood turns into a dark and fragrant resin. This is what the essential oil is extracted from. It can take years for this resin to form.
